    Default Penny Haren Challenge completed

    Hand appliqued and machine SID, my guild wanted me to teach. I am not a teacher but they figured it out

    Loved this challenge, and learned to hand applique. I think it is a great tool for learning as her books have such detailed explanations. Then I bought Laurel Anderson's Applique Workshop. She explains many techniques, I studied it and tried a few that interested me. I fell in love with needle turn. I am an addict. And I do not require intervention, I'm quite happy here.
